Will travel insurance go up after Brexit?

The cost of travel insurance will increase post Brexit, insurance professionals have warned. A survey of 114 insurance professionals by the Chartered Insurance Institute found three-quarters (76 per cent) expect the amount consumers pay for travel insurance will increase once the UK exits the European Union. Why is travel insurance to America so expensive?

Why is travel insurance to USA so expensive? Travel insurance to USA is so expensive because medical care costs are much higher than average for the rest of the world. Since medical claims account for 31% of travel insurance claims, the medical aspect of cover is nothing to be sneezed at. Nov 10, 2021

Is it mandatory to have travel insurance?

Is travel insurance a legal requirement? No, you’re not legally required to have travel insurance. Some tour operators will insist you have a policy in place before they confirm your travel, especially to countries like the USA where there’s no public health service. Jan 29, 2020

Does Discover offer travel insurance?

No, there is no Discover card travel insurance. Discover used to offer $500,000 in travel accident insurance and $25,000 in coverage for rental car collision or theft. But they discontinued those benefits for all Discover cards in February 2018. Mar 18, 2021
